首页 / 新闻中心 / 最新科技趋势:人工智能在软件开发中的应用与发展

最新科技趋势:人工智能在软件开发中的应用与发展

2025/07/26 10:20:42

随着技术的快速发展,人工智能(AI)正在逐渐渗透到软件开发的各个领域。尤其是在上海及其周边地区,越来越多的企业开始利用AI技术来提升软件质量和开发效率。本文将探讨人工智能在软件开发中的应用及其对上海及周边地区的影响。

人工智能在软件开发中的应用

人工智能技术在软件开发中的应用主要体现在以下几个方面:

  • 代码生成与优化:AI工具可以自动生成代码片段,减少开发人员的工作量。例如,GitHub Copilot等工具能够根据上下文自动生成代码建议,大大提高了编码效率。
  • 自动化测试:通过机器学习算法,AI可以自动检测和报告软件缺陷,提高测试覆盖率和准确性。这不仅节省了时间,还减少了人为错误的可能性。
  • 智能运维:AI可以帮助监控和管理软件系统的运行状态,实时发现并解决潜在问题,确保系统的稳定性和可靠性。
  • 需求分析与设计:自然语言处理技术使得AI可以从用户反馈中提取关键信息,帮助开发团队更好地理解用户需求,从而设计出更符合市场需求的产品。

上海及周边地区的AI应用案例

上海作为中国的经济中心之一,在科技创新方面一直走在前列。许多企业已经开始积极采用AI技术来改进软件开发流程。比如,某知名金融科技公司就利用AI技术进行自动化测试,大幅缩短了新功能上线的时间周期。

此外,苏州、杭州等周边城市也在积极跟进这一趋势。这些城市的软件开发企业通过引入AI技术,不仅提升了开发效率,还增强了产品的市场竞争力。例如,一家位于杭州的初创企业使用AI进行代码审查,有效地减少了人工审查所需的时间和成本。

面临的挑战与未来展望</h是中国的经济中心之一,在科技创新方面一直走在前列。许多企业已经开始积极采用AI技术来改进软件开发流程。比如,某知名金融科技公司就利用AI技术进行自动化测试,大幅缩短了新功能上线的时间周期。

此外,苏州、杭州等周边城市也在积极跟进这一趋势。这些城市的软件开发企业通过引入AI技术,不仅提升了开发效率,还增强了产品的市场竞争力。例如,一家位于杭州的初创企业使用AI进行代码审查,有效地减少了人工审查所需的时间和成本。

面临的挑战与未来展望

尽管AI在软件开发中展现出巨大潜力,但其广泛应用仍面临一些挑战:

  • 数据隐私与安全:AI系统需要大量的数据支持,如何在保证数据安全的前提下充分利用这些数据是一个重要课题。
  • 技术成熟度:虽然AI技术已经取得了显著进展,但在某些复杂场景下仍然存在局限性,需要进一步的研究和优化。
  • 人才培养与引进:AI领域的专业人才相对稀缺,企业需要加大对人才的培养和引进力度,以满足不断增长的需求。

未来,随着技术的不断进步和应用场景的拓展,AI将在软件开发中发挥更加重要的作用。上海及周边地区的企业应抓住这一机遇,积极布局AI技术,不断提升自身的竞争力。

结论

人工智能正在深刻改变软件开发的方式,为开发者提供了前所未有的工具和支持。上海及周边地区的企业应积极拥抱这一变革,通过引入AI技术,实现更高的开发效率和产品质量。同时,也要关注相关挑战,不断完善技术体系和人才培养机制,以确保在未来竞争中占据优势。

标题

微信咨询
微信咨询
电话咨询
电话咨询
预约沟通
预约沟通
置顶
置顶
官方微信号
官方微信号
(长按保存到相册)
产品经理微信号
产品经理微信号
(长按保存到相册)
礼物 添加微信赠送行业解决方案及免费梳理产品方案
客服头像
微信二维码 产品经理微信